Cochilco has increased from 13 in 2005 to 22 in 2007 the quantity –and quality- of its audits of both Codelco and Enami.

 

CODELCO & ENAMI AUDITS (2007)

CODELCO
In the 2007 investment period, Cochilco and Mideplan recommended 234 Codelco projects worth US$4,128 million, of which US$1,705 million were to be invested in the period.

For the 2008 investment period, Cochilco and Mideplan have recommended 208 Codelco projects worth US$3,678 million, of which US$1,281 million are to be invested in 2008. Leading projects include construction of the new Gaby mine and Phase I of the Andina Development Plan.

ENAMI
Some 12 projects, including US$6.5 million to be invested in 2008, have been recommended. Chief among these is expansion from 400 to 800 TPM of the Salado Plant SX-EW cathode facility. This project alone accounts for 83 percent of recommended investment amounts for 2008.
